Job SummaryThe Patient Access Specialist is responsible for registering patients into the health information system by interviewing patients to gather and process complete demographic, insurance and other visit related information. Responsibilities include accurate identification of patients, identifying source of payment, verifying insurance eligibility and benefits, collecting upfront payment and interacting with patients and family, insurers, members of hospital departments, providers, and other team members.
Patient Access Specialist is also responsible for providing excellent customer service by demonstrating behaviors that align with the organization’s core values and The Augusta Way.

EssentialJob Duties
Accuracy, Compliance, Safety:
- Captures and enters accurate patient demographic and financial information via direct patient contact or via telephone. Adapts interview process to the age of patient/family member. Enter all information gathered into the patient health information system. May need to interact with the patient in reception area or at the bedside utilizing a Workstation on Wheels (WOW).
- Ensures all appropriate documentation is complete and included on the patient record in accordance with Federal and State regulatory guidelines and DNV requirements.
- Verifies insurance and coordinates with pre-authorization team to ensure appropriate insurance authorization and / financial clearance is obtained prior to scheduled appointment.
